imap-sync.c revision d756ebcfa96bd7cff02097c8f26df9df368b81b1
/* Copyright (C) 2002 Timo Sirainen */
#include "common.h"
#include "str.h"
#include "imap-util.h"
#include "mail-storage.h"
#include "imap-sync.h"
enum mailbox_sync_flags flags)
{
struct mailbox_transaction_context *t;
struct mailbox_sync_context *ctx;
struct mailbox_sync_rec sync_rec;
struct mailbox_status status;
const struct mail_full_flags *mail_flags;
/* mailbox isn't selected - we only wish to sync the mailbox
without sending anything to client */
;
}
t_push();
case MAILBOX_SYNC_TYPE_FLAGS:
if (mail_flags == NULL)
continue;
str_truncate(str, 0);
}
break;
str_truncate(str, 0);
}
break;
}
}
t_pop();
return -1;
}
str_truncate(str, 0);
}
str_truncate(str, 0);
}
/*FIXME:client_save_keywords(&client->keywords, keywords, keywords_count);
client_send_mailbox_flags(client, mailbox, keywords, keywords_count);*/
t_pop();
return 0;
}